Lahore (HRNW): New developments have emerged in the investigation into the murder of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) leader Abdullah Tahir, with investigators alleging that the victim’s driver was honey-trapped to obtain information about his movements.
According to investigative sources, the suspects allegedly used a 22-year-old woman to target the victim’s driver, Asghar, in an effort to gather intelligence about Abdullah Tahir’s routine and whereabouts.
Police investigators said the woman, described as a TikTok content creator, first contacted the driver approximately two months before the murder through the social media platform. Investigators believe she later succeeded in obtaining information about the victim’s movements.
According to the investigation, on the day of the incident, the driver and the woman allegedly had a video call after Abdullah Tahir arrived at his clinic. Investigators claim the call was used to confirm the victim’s presence at the clinic and that no security guards were accompanying him. By that time, the alleged shooters had reportedly reached Gurumangat Road.
Investigative sources further claimed that the suspects also used a drone camera to conduct surveillance of the victim before the attack.
Police said that during questioning by the Crime Control Department (CCD), the driver acknowledged that he had allegedly been honey-trapped. Authorities added that the investigation is ongoing, while the main alleged shooter, Arslan, has not yet been arrested.
Human Rights & Justice Perspective
Thorough, impartial, and evidence-based investigations are essential to ensuring justice in homicide cases. All investigative claims must be supported by admissible evidence in court, and every suspect is entitled to the presumption of innocence, due process, and a fair trial until proven guilty by a competent court.
